Output 976ff39609ad6059bd8c83ad34ca343073bf0f7c3de42c7d134a2e170d9d7a04:88

value
619356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9507cfbcc8d0c40aa11dfa2832db91139db8dd02 OP_EQUAL
address
3FH1xsqHrZw1BNPAL9sxUmGX2TezG7VmWR
transaction
976ff39609ad6059bd8c83ad34ca343073bf0f7c3de42c7d134a2e170d9d7a04
spent
true